Output 21201180258ebed772049949dbd71c82df684f77241c34d8292c8e56682f523e:0

value
73092812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a37c522f9e85925fec26eb2f0d5539583837158 OP_EQUAL
address
3QW3fUQnSFogUhFqaFrHJv4qD4DwPNBJR8
transaction
21201180258ebed772049949dbd71c82df684f77241c34d8292c8e56682f523e
spent
true